A memoir of the craft is a memoir by american author stephen king that describes his experiences as a writer and his advice for aspiring writers. When a tenth anniversary edition of on writing was published in 2010, king included a new reading list. Onwriting10thanniversaryeditionamemoirofthecraft yumpu. In 2010, scribner republished the memoir as a 10th anniversary edition, which also featured an updated reading list from king.
